我只是在学习Rails,希望得到任何帮助。我看过:remote => true on form_for的大约10个教程,它们似乎都相互复制(同样令人困惑)。
本教程就是其中之一:
我的网络应用程序几乎都在一个页面上,而我的“提交表单”就在一个弹出的灯箱里。这意味着form_for代码实际上在我的index.html.erb中。它还意味着为index创建了一个新的@playlist实例变量(而不是在new中)
我的最终目标是
if @playlist.save返回true,我想用:true将用户重定向到root_path。没有必要用成功消息或诸如此类的内容更新表单。我希望在拯救成功的道路上
我使用动态CRM 2013,需要计算两个日期之间的日期差异。我在表单readable-range.js.中添加了moment.js和
moment.js中的所有功能都正常工作。当涉及到可读的-range.js和使用的preciseDiff时:
var bDt = new moment("2/22/2009");
var eDt = new moment("2/29/2016");
var dtDiff = moment.preciseDiff(bDt, eDt);
我得到了以下错误:对象不支持属性或方法'preciseDiff'
请给我建议。
从web中的post请求中获取表单数据有什么窍门吗?在使用js FormData()在前端提交表单时,我似乎无法使用submitting或FormData。我已经检查了http请求,以验证表单数据正在传递给服务器。
JS表格提交
var formData = new FormData();
formData.append('Email', 'email@notarealemail.com');
formData.append('Password', '123');
// submit data us
我在向具有bootstrap-datepicker字段的服务器提交表单时遇到错误。我现在该怎么做?
错误报告为:
InvalidArgumentException in Carbon.php line 425:
Unexpected data found.
Unexpected data found.
Data missing
在数据库迁移文件中:
$table->timestamp('dob'); // dob is date of birth
在我的模型中:
protected $dates = ['dob'];
HTML:
<div class
描述:I有一个用于用户友好输入的表单:
但我不能以这种方式提交表单,因为我的表单操作模型如下:
public string Title { get; set; } // First input
public string Description { get; set; } // Second input
public string SportsmanId { get; set; } // Not used
public List<WorkoutExerciseParam> WorkoutExerciseParams { get; set;
我想知道是否有一种方法可以用jQuery提交单选按钮表单。我遇到的问题是,我在rails表单上应用了一个start rating jQuery插件,这个插件有它自己的点击回调。我想简单地告诉rails表单从这个回调中提交。
下面是rails中的表单:
<%= form_for([@contact, @contact.overall_ratings.new],
:remote => true,
:format => :js) do |f| %>
<%-# TODO set these up i
我正在尝试侦听表单的提交事件。我已经很好地包含了我的js文件,并且还编写了我的表单元素correctly.It keeps on screming
Uncaught TypeError: Cannot read property 'addEventListener' of null
我的HTML文件
/*Form Listener*/
var form = document.getElementById('myForm');
form.addEventListener('submit', saveBookmark);
function sa